The much-awaited Galleria expansion, officially a mall called The Galleria Al Maryah Island, opened its doors to a sizeable crowd on Wednesday, September 4.
Full of high-street and speciality stores, food court fare, stand-alone restaurants and plenty of child-friendly services, the new mall will cater to shoppers, foodies and families alike.

Coming soon to The Galleria Al Maryah Island
Although the capital's first Kinokuniya will open in the first quarter of next year, here's a list of stores, eateries and other services which will roll out over the next few weeks: 2XL flagship, Bin Sina Wellness, Boots Opticians, Centrepoint, Dyson, Jose Eber, Just Kidding, Jumbo, Kashmiri Honey, Kilian, Le Cadeau, Lolli & Pops, L'Occitane, La Senza, Nars, Petit Bateau, Penhaligons, Steve Madden, Tara Jarmon, Mattress Store, Toy Store, United Furniture, Undiz, Villeroy & Boch, Vision Express and Waitrose.
Caboodle and Xtreme Zone, too, will open later.
